About This Opportunity

The Plant Buyer is responsible for executing plant purchases for plant operating supplies and plant maintenance requirements. He/she is also responsible for monitoring maintenance spare part inventory levels, and replenishing as required. The Plant Buyer makes contributions to improve longer term KPM (Key Performance Measure) results through leading and supporting various improvement initiatives. These contributions include organizing stock rooms, minimizing spare part inventory levels, and minimizing replacement part costs through supplier price checks and setting up alternate suppliers.

Responsibilities

  • Inventory Organization/Control – Tracks maintenance spare part and operational supply level inventories and ensures accuracy of the inventory database in SAP. This involves organizing stock rooms in a logical and neat format, increasing inventories accordingly as new parts arrive, and depleting inventories as parts are consumed.
  • Inventory Optimization – Analyses spare part and operating supply inventory targets on a regular basis in efforts to optimize inventory levels. Considerations involved in setting inventory levels include part availability, part cost, importance to the operation, # used in the plant, lead times, usage history, etc.
  • Reporting – Uses the plant Check book/SAP to track outstanding spending for maintenance parts and operating supplies; works with maintenance and production managers to establish month end accruals; tracks and reports performance against the following KMPs; (Monthly Spare Part Inventory Levels, Monthly Purchasing Activity, Monthly PMC Accuracy)
  • Good organization skills; High volume of requests, POs, packing slips, etc. good organization skills are a must. The Plant Buyer also organizes stock room layouts with very high invenotry count. Organizing these in a logical, user-friendly manner is a must for this job.
  • Effective communication skills; The Plant Buyer interfaces with all hourly Maintenance associates and most members of management in coordinating plant purchases. The Plant Buyer is also the local contact for most plant vendors. For both of these reasons, good communications skills are a definite “make” for this role.
